u/Mindleator Jan 24 '26
It's not a joke. It's saying that the only people who have drowned were not wearing life vests, and the next person to drown won't be wearing one either.
It isn't a mistake. It's trying to get the person reading the sign to understand the importance of a life vests.
A lot of people assume lakes pose less danger than other bodies of water because you don't have rip currents. But lakes have inconsistent depths, rocky areas, and people just don't take them seriously.
